WebJun 28, 2024 · By thinning fruits to prevent overwhelming the tree, it helps to balance out the tree's fertility for yearly harvests. Thinning also helps to prevent breakage of branches. Peaches get heavy as they ripen, and it's very common for limbs on a heavily-laden tree to break under the weight. WebJan 27, 2024 · 2 Best Fruit Trees With Small Footprints 2.1 Columnar Apple Tree 2.2 Cameron Select Apple Tree 2.3 Elberta Peach Tree 2.4 Conference Pear Tree 2.5 Damson … WebApr 27, 2024 · To keep your peach tree healthy and productive, annual pruning is an absolute must. This is because peach trees will only bloom and bear fruit on branches that are at least one year old. Pruning the tree back by as much as 40% each year is necessary to simulate new growth for the following season.

WebJun 5, 2024 · Your first indication that scab is on the march will be small, round, green spots on the fruit. These lesions are more common on the side of the fruit facing the sun, or on the stem side.
